If you remember last year, there was a reported ADCC-UFC Deal in the works for Fight Pass to stream all future ADCC events. After this news broke, we never heard that an official deal was reached and never knew why.

On an episode of the MMA History Podcast, Ant Evans (Head of UFC media relations) explained what went down. Evans explained that it was due to an awkward exchange between a TV producer, Crowley Sullivan, and former ADCC head organizer Mo Jassim.

Sullivan was brought into the negotiation with Jassim that took place in Las Vegas. According to Evans, before the meeting, Sullivan confused Jassim’s girlfriend for a prostitute and propositioned her in front of Mo.

I don’t know, man. Like does he make an offer? Somebody tried to [proposition] my girlfriend in front of me for money. I probably wouldn’t want to be in business with them anymore. And that’s what happened.”- Ant Evans.

Needless to say, the announced ADCC-UFC Deal was never finalized, and we never heard about it again. This rumor for why the deal fell through hasn’t been confirmed by other sources, but Crowley Sullivan’s now ex-wife(Kit Hoover) did file for divorce that year. (source)
